Product Introduction

Overview

The TS556IDTTR is a low-power dual CMOS timer produced by STMicroelectronics. It is designed to offer very low power consumption and high frequency capabilities, making it an efficient alternative to traditional bipolar timers like the NE556. The TS556 operates in both monostable and astable modes, ensuring accurate timing in various applications. With its reduced supply current spikes during output transitions and high input impedance, it allows for the use of lower decoupling capacitors and minimized timing capacitors.

Key Specifications

Parameter Min. Typ. Max. Unit
Supply Voltage (VCC) 2 - 16 V
Supply Current (ICC) at VCC = 5 V - 220 500 µA
Supply Current (ICC) at VCC = 3 V - 180 460 µA
Maximum Astable Frequency - - 2.7 MHz
Input Impedance 10^12 - - Ω
Output Sink Current - - 50 mA
Output Source Current - - 10 mA
Operating Temperature Range -40 - 125 °C

Key Features

  • Very low power consumption: 220 µA typ at VCC = 5 V and 180 µA typ at VCC = 3 V.
  • High maximum astable frequency of 2.7 MHz.
  • Pin-to-pin and functionally compatible with bipolar NE556.
  • Wide voltage range: 2 V to 16 V.
  • Reduced supply current spikes during output transitions.
  • High input impedance: 10^12 Ω.
  • Output compatible with TTL, CMOS, and logic MOS.

Applications

The TS556IDTTR is suitable for a variety of applications where low power consumption and high timing accuracy are crucial. These include:

  • Timing and pulse generation in low-power systems.
  • One-shot generators in monostable mode.
  • Multivibrators in astable mode.
  • Applications requiring high input impedance and low decoupling capacitor requirements.
